How to Maintain Great Tenant Relations With Leasing Management

Maintaining strong and positive relationships with tenants is a cornerstone of successful property management. As a landlord, fostering trust and open communication with your tenants ensures a harmonious living environment. This also contributes to the long-term success of your property investments.

Regular Property Maintenance

A well-maintained property is not only a joy to live in but also shows tenants that their comfort and safety are a top priority. Schedule regular maintenance checks to address any issues promptly.

Being proactive after maintenance requests not only prevents bigger problems down the line but also demonstrates your commitment to providing a quality living space.

Clear and Transparent Communication

Open lines of communication are key to a healthy landlord-tenant relationship. From the initial leasing process to ongoing communication, make sure to be clear and transparent.

It's important that you clearly outline lease terms, policies, and expectations. Also, be sure to respond promptly to inquiries and address concerns with empathy. A transparent approach builds trust and helps prevent misunderstandings.

Respect Tenant Privacy

Respecting your tenant's privacy is crucial. You should always give sufficient notice before entering the property for inspections or repairs.

This not only adheres to legal requirements but also shows respect for your tenant's personal space. When tenants feel their privacy is valued, they are more likely to have a positive view of you as their landlord.

Prompt Handling of Repairs

Addressing maintenance issues swiftly is a surefire way to win tenant appreciation. Create a streamlined process for reporting and handling repairs.

Whether it's a leaky faucet or a malfunctioning appliance, prompt attention to these matters demonstrates your commitment to tenant satisfaction and contributes to a positive living experience.

Flexibility and Understanding

Life can be unpredictable, and tenants may face challenges that impact their ability to adhere strictly to lease terms. As a landlord, it's a good idea to show flexibility and understanding in these situations.

A compassionate approach to issues such as late rent payments or unforeseen circumstances fosters goodwill. It encourages tenants to communicate openly about challenges they may be facing. Through open communication, you and your tenants may be able to find a solution that works for everyone.
